By: khyber jones https://213hoops.com/clippers-vs-pelicans-preview-spooky-season/#comment-66123 Sat, 01 Nov 2025 07:22:13 +0000 https://213hoops.com/?p=21319#comment-66123 Well….we won the game. That’s all I can say. A lot of smh stuff in this game. Lue is still practicing basketball terrorism, limiting John Collins, playing small starting lineups with disjointed perimeter defense and poor weak side rebounding. The squad can’t handle any dribble pressure at all. Brook Lopez looks more and more like a souped up version of Drew Eubanks, but with worse shot selection. Beal is not ready to be a starter.

  • Ty Lue – Starting unit was predictably terrible and we got in an early hole. The lack of size invited Zion to attack, which required more overplay, which resulted in wide, wide open 3s, which the Pels hit a lot of. Then, in the 2nd half, the lack of size and the general buffoonery of Brook Lopez led Zion to get in rhythm.
  • Zu – fantastic in the first half and then the team forgot about him. Like why? That assist he had to DJJ at the end of the game for a big bucket was a thing of beauty. Still, my man had a double-double with 3 blks and that big time assist.
  • James – what can you say about the guy? He’s the 2nd or 3rd best Clipper player in franchise history. He plays hard, is an offensive machine and wills the offense to perform. If we could combine his ability to attack with the dribble and PnR at the rim, with a second or third ball handler and connector on the wing, this offense would be lights out. James’ passing to the wing needs to be more accurate, but you can’t fault his willingness to put this team on his back. He covers up a lot of Ty Lue’s mistakes and tinkering.
  • Kawhi – a good scoring game from Kawhi; excellent shooting down the stretch, and also 6 steals. The defense was overall mid b/c he was playing the #4 when he’s better suited to the #3 against teams with size, especially punishing size like Zion. His ball handling and floor vision need to improve. Both Kawhi and James need to move the ball more with the pass and not the dribble. I will say that Kawhi’s movement without the ball was very good, and his initiative to take advantage of DJJ’s late dribble push and curl around him to get that pass for the game winning shot is exactly the type of basketball I’ve envisioned him playing.
  • DJJ – excellent game. Highlight reel of dunks in this game alone, but that last dribble push to get past the press and then the hold up play to give time for Kawhi to get open while keeping the dribble alive and protecting the ball was terrific basketball. He plays well at the crib.
  • Collins – He was a +14 at one point in the first half when LAC climbed out of a hole to take a lead. He makes the game so easy for the entire squad. Play the man. You’re certainly paying him. A front line of Kawhi, Collins, Zu makes this team top 3 caliber. But Ty won’t play them together.
  • Brook Lopez – Was terrible. I’m at the point where I don’t think he should get much floor time. Get Collins up to 30 min and keep Brook at 10. He can get to 15 min if he scores early.
  • Dunn – solid, though committed too many fouls and get burned on a few too many 3s. Still, he should be up at 30 min (not 23).
  • Beal – Was bad in the first half. Looked a little better in the 2nd half. Should not start. Dunn should get that spot, but there is some upside for Beal.
  • CP3 – looked a little better in his 9 mins. He’s limited but is figuring out what he can do to help.

We still suck and need to play much better to beat Miami. We’re nowhere near ready to face OKC.
